Cliff, Ross-on-Wye
Red sandstone, exposed when Wilton Road was cut through in the 1830s. "The Old Red Sandstone (Brownstone Formation), which gives the local soil its colour, were laid down in the Devonian Period (around 400 million years ago) as river sediment resulting from gradual erosion of older rocks further upstream. The rocks were laid down when this area was south of the equator in a hot and arid climate."
